**Q: How does Lumenpath resolve deep links when multiple plugins register the same route prefix?**

Lumenpath matches routes by longest prefix first, then by plugin registration order. If your plugin's links are being intercepted, check for prefix collisions in your manifest and declare a more specific path. The full routing precedence table, including fallback behavior for malformed links, is documented on the routing reference page.

runbook for tagug-hafog: https://jira.lumiclabs.internal/projects/pages/pages/9773c0d8

Quarterly Planning Note — Budget Ask

Board folks, quick one: we're requesting an uplift for the Pellwick tooling refresh next quarter. The current rigs are limping along and maintenance costs are creeping past what replacement would run us. Finance has sanity-checked the numbers, and ops is aligned. We'd rather do this now than mid-year under pressure. Happy to walk through detail at the meeting. Where this fits in the bigger picture is outlined below.

management briefing: Only 33 of the 504 pilot accounts renewed Holox, so a churn review is set for August 1. Fenysix Logistics is in early talks to buy Zoroxix Group for about $459.9 million.

## 3.2.0 — Changed defaults

All nightly cron jobs in Tidewheel now run on the Loomflow workflow engine. Default retry count dropped from 5 to 3; backoff is now exponential, not fixed. Missed-run alerts page after 15 minutes instead of 60. On-call: the old crontab host is decommissioned, so do not restart jobs there. The engine ships with the following defaults.

settings of fahag-haduf:
[ulaox]
port = 8443
region = south-2
host = ulaox.lumiccorp.internal
timeout_ms = 500
retries = 8

Subject: Franchise Agreement — Kestrel Coffee Houses

Team,

The franchise agreement with Kestrel Coffee Houses was executed Tuesday. Branch managers should expect updated signage kits and training schedules within three weeks. Royalty terms are standard; local marketing obligations shift to franchisees in month two. No staffing changes are required at branch level. The rollout sequencing plan appears below.

management briefing: Only 33 of the 205 pilot accounts renewed Kasath, so a churn review is set for October 17. Weniusek Logistics is in early talks to buy Holethax Freight for about $345.6 million.